Associate Technical Architect Bharat Kumar Dokka transformed SQL Server patching by engineering an automated PowerShell-driven system that handles over 200 servers, preserves high availability, and saves nearly 600 man-hours. His innovation improved security, reliability, and operational efficiency while elevating strategic team focus and reinforcing his leadership in enterprise infrastructure and automation.
